The Barlow House​

Picture
241 Washington Road, September 2017.
Historical Overview
Standing at 241 Washington Road is a small bungalow with enclosed front porch. This - Barlow house - is a member of West Windsor's "100 Club" and a contributing element to the historic West Windsor community of Penns Neck. 

According to township tax records, this house was constructed in 1919.[1] However, the Historical Society has not yet uncovered who built the house. The earliest confirmed owner (research is ongoing) was Laura W. Grover who, in 1943, sold the property to Franklyn and Sybil Barlow.[2] The property remained in Barlow hands for many decades until 2010.[3]
